This communication addresses the problem of the blur introduced by the out-of-focus defect. We present a new image deblurring technique: it combines a new blur measurement method with the deconvolution algorithm. The proposed technique consists of two steps. The first one allows to estimate the point-spread-function of the optical system by the iterative blind deconvolution algorithm, however the second one consists to recover the image in real-time by the Wiener filter. The main advantage of the proposed technique is that it's no-reference (the blur measurement doesn't need the original image as reference and deblurring image algorithm is blind). The blur measurement method also generalizes and outperforms the blur perception approach that suggested in [10]. Computer simulations are provided in order to illustrate the effectiveness of the proposed approach. A comparison with the method presented in [10] is also performed, emphasizing the good behavior of the proposed blur measurement method.
